Best Times to Buy a Used or Refurbished Galaxy S8
1. After New Galaxy Models Are Released
When Samsung launches a new flagship, such as the Galaxy S9 or S10, the prices of older models like the Galaxy S8 typically decrease. This is a prime time to find good deals on used or refurbished units, as sellers look to clear out their inventory.
2. During Major Sales Events
Black Friday, Cyber Monday, and back-to-school sales are excellent opportunities to purchase a used or refurbished Galaxy S8 at discounted prices. Retailers and online marketplaces often offer significant deals during these periods.
3. Off-Season Periods
Shopping during off-peak seasons, such as early winter or late summer, can help you avoid inflated prices. Sellers may be more willing to negotiate, and you can find better deals on used or refurbished phones.
Additional Tips for Buying a Used or Refurbished Galaxy S8
- Check the seller’s reputation and reviews before purchasing.
- Ensure the device is fully tested and comes with a warranty or return policy.
- Verify that the phone is unlocked and compatible with your carrier.
- Inspect the device for physical damage and ask for detailed photos if buying online.
Timing your purchase along with these tips can help you secure a Galaxy S8 that meets your needs at the best possible price.
